Little Tikes Recalls Toddler Swings Due to Fall Hazard

Agency Publication Date: February 23, 2017
Share:
Sign in to monitor this recall

Summary

Little Tikes is recalling approximately 540,000 pink 2-in-1 Snug 'n Secure toddler swings because the plastic seat can crack or break during use. There have been about 140 reports of the swings breaking, resulting in 39 injuries to children including head bumps, cuts, bruises, and two reports of broken arms. These pink swings feature a T-shaped restraint and were sold at Walmart, Toys "R" Us, and other retailers nationwide from November 2009 through May 2014 for about $25. Consumers should immediately stop using the recalled swings and contact the manufacturer for a credit towards a new product.

Risk

The plastic seat can suddenly crack or break while a child is swinging, causing the child to fall to the ground and suffer impact injuries such as fractures, lacerations, or head trauma.

What You Should Do

  1. Immediately stop using the recalled pink 2-in-1 Snug 'n Secure toddler swings.
  2. Check the back of the swing seat for model number 615573 and the manufacturing date code stamp to see if your product is affected.
  3. Look at the INNER arrow of the date code stamp; if it points to '10', '11', '12', or '13', the swing is recalled.
  4. If the INNER arrow points to '9', check the OUTER numbers; if they are '43' or higher, the swing is also included in the recall.
  5. Contact Little Tikes toll-free at 855-284-1903 from 8 a.m. to 8 p.m. ET Monday through Friday, or visit www.littletikes.com and click on 'Product Recalls' to receive a refund in the form of a credit toward another Little Tikes product.
  6. For any additional questions or concerns, contact the CPSC Hotline at 800-638-2772.
